AUSTIN (KXAN) - The runoff race for Austin City Council Place 3 is quickly becoming about a race that hasn’t even happened yet.

“Every public dollar we put to something like F1, means money we don’t have, to spend somewhere else,” said candidate Kathie Tovo, referring to the Formula One track planned for Austin.

Tovo, who almost beat incumbent Randi Shade in the general election, said if she had a vote, it would be no.

But, as of now it’s not her vote. The City Council has two weeks to decide whether or not they will become an official sponsor of Austin’s Formula One races.

Formula One officials need the city to sign on in order to get $25 million a year from the state of Texas.

If City Council agrees, that means $4 million a year, presumably from the extra taxes collected during F1 races, would also go to F1.

The city would then have the option of the paying themselves back, a year later, for expenses associated with Formula Races, such as police and emergency services, with money left over from the fund.

At first, sources said that Formula One organizers wanted city taxpayers to pick up the first year's $4 million tab. But now F1 organizers have agreed to pay the first $4 million.

“I would hope that the Council is going to ask the organizers, if they are able to forward the money for year one, are they willing to do it for the next nine years?” Tovo said.

On Thursday, Shade, along with the other council members, heard more than two hours of public comment about the possible agreement.

“There are certainly opportunities and risks that we need to address before we can move forward,” Shade said.

Shade said she has not made up her mind on the agreement yet, but does understand how this race could boost the local economy.

“When you have a great tourism business and special events business that you have in the community it really does help the economy stay strong,” Shade said. “And of course this is an event that clearly would bring additional tourists.”

Council is scheduled to vote on the agreement in less than two weeks. The agreement is still being finalized and Council is still waiting on an economic impact study from Formula One officials.

“I have very grave concerns about the timing and I also believe we should be asking questions about why we are rushing through this in two weeks,” Tovo said.

Shade said while it might appear Council is trying to rush through this decision, she said that is not the case.

“Sometimes we don’t have control of the timeline and I think in this case, we have got to work with what we have and make sure we get answers to our questions,” Shade said.

During Thursday’s Council meeting, Council member Bill Spelman asked about postponing the item until July to give everyone more time to look over it.

Mayor Lee Leffingwell, a Shade and F1 supporter, did not like that idea. If the vote is postponed and Tovo wins, that could be enough votes to slam on the brakes on this agreement.
